Research for High-Voltage Nanosecond Rectangular Pulse Generator
Abstract:
In order to calibrate the response characteristic of voltage dividers, the article presents a potable high-voltage nanosecond rectangular pulse generator based on the transmission-line theory. The generator consists of DC high-voltage source, pulse forming line (PFL), special high-voltage switch, pulse transmission line (PTL), resistive load and coaxial voltage divider. The compact charging and discharging circuit is developed coaxially and the interference proof performance is excellent. The voltage amplitude and the pulse width can vary from the output of the DC high-voltage source and the length of PFL respectively. In the article the theory of pulse forming process, the design and the key devices of the generator are investigated theoretically and experimentally. The experimental results demonstrate that the generator can meet the measurement demands and export well-defined rectangular pulses with the rise time less than 751.738ps and the voltage amplitude up to 2kV.
